Message type: E = Error
Message class: RSODSO_PROCESSING - Message Class for Collection RSODSO_PROCESSING
Message number: 150
Message text: Number of characteristic values: &1

- Number of characteristic values: &1 ?The SAP error message RSODSO_PROCESSING150, which states "Number of characteristic values: &1," typically occurs in the context of data processing in SAP BW (Business Warehouse) when working with DataStore Objects (DSOs). This error indicates that there is an issue with the number of characteristic values being processed, which may exceed the expected limits or constraints defined in the system.
Cause:
- Exceeding Limits: The error often arises when the number of characteristic values being processed in a single request exceeds the maximum limit set in the system configuration.
- Data Quality Issues: There may be issues with the data being loaded, such as duplicates or unexpected values that lead to an increase in the number of characteristic values.
- Incorrect Data Modeling: The data model may not be properly defined, leading to unexpected behavior during data processing.
- Configuration Issues: There may be configuration settings in the DSO or InfoObject that are not aligned with the data being processed.
Solution:
- Check Data Volume: Review the data being loaded into the DSO to ensure that it does not exceed the expected limits. If necessary, filter or aggregate the data before loading.
- Adjust Configuration: If the number of characteristic values is legitimately high, consider adjusting the configuration settings in the DSO or InfoObject to accommodate the increased volume.
- Data Cleansing: Perform data cleansing to remove duplicates or irrelevant characteristic values that may be causing the issue.
- Review Data Model: Ensure that the data model is correctly defined and that the relationships between InfoObjects and DSOs are properly set up.
- Batch Processing: If applicable, consider breaking down the data load into smaller batches to avoid hitting the limits in a single request.
-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or notes related to the specific version of SAP BW you are using for any additional guidance or known issues.
